Job Description

What the Pharmacist does Worldwide

The Pharmacist, under the guidance of the Pharmacy Manager and the Site Director is responsible for overseeing the day-to-day operations of the Pharmacy, ensuring that study medications are received, maintained, dosed and retained/destroyed under stated conditions and per sponsor, protocol and applicable regulatory requirements for the conduct of all clinical trials. In addition, the Pharmacist must be proficient in all pharmacy procedures and regulations and ensure training of all applicable staff. The Pharmacist works under the direct supervision and guidance of the Pharmacy Manager and the Site Director.

What you will do

  • Meet with regulatory representatives of regulatory authorities (DEA, FDA, et al).
  • Once trained, perform the following procedures according to WCT procedures and study protocol requirements:
  • Drug accountability
  • Dosing
  • Temperature and humidity procedure
  • Blinding procedure
  • Emergency cart inventory and maintenance
  • Labeling and dispensation of investigational product
  • Sterile and non-sterile compounding
  • Small batch manufacturing
  • Quarantine of test article
  • Pharmacy documentation
  • IV pump training
  • Train subjects and staff on special procedures, run mock procedures if needed.
  • Directly supervise Pharmacy Technicians (full time, part-time, and PRN).
  • Ordering of all pharmacy supplies including emergency cart items, study specific items, study specific drugs if required by protocol, and other concomitant medications which may be required to treat adverse events.
  • Assist with importation of investigational drug and ensure all regulations are followed.
  • Maintain clean room certifications and ensure pharmacy equipment is within calibration.
  • Writing, updating and reviewing SOPs related to the Pharmacy.

What you will bring to the role

  • Ability to have a flexible work schedule to include Saturdays, Sundays, early mornings and late evenings.
  • Must be organized and have good attention to detail.
  • Some knowledge and skills in performing technical and compounding procedures.
  • Experience performing IV admixtures and administering IV medications through the use of stationary infusion and syringe pumps.
  • Experience with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, and Access.

Your experience

  • Required: Bachelor of Science Pharmacy or Doctorate Degree in Pharmacy.
  • Preferred: At least 2-5 years of Pharmacy experience.
